The legal framework surrounding online lottery in Vietnam is complicated, reflecting the government’s cautious approach to gambling activities. The country’s laws distinguish between traditional lottery games and other types of gambling, with the former being state-run and sanctioned. This distinction is important, as the government has been careful not to loosen its grip on the lottery market, allowing only the state-run Vietlott to provide lottery services online.
Most countries that host lottery games have legal regulations in place to protect participants from scams and other pitfalls. The most common scam is the “advance fee” or “reward money” scheme, wherein lottery officials request a deposit from players in return for winnings that never materialize. These schemes are illegal and can be reported to authorities.
